A moderate earthquake struck Jammu and Kashmir, prompting security advisories in Qatar. The Indian Embassy has urged citizens to follow guidelines.

A moderate earthquake shook parts of Jammu and Kashmir on April 3, 2026, at approximately 9:44 PM local time. This seismic event has led to immediate concerns and advisories, particularly affecting Indian nationals residing in Qatar.

In response to the earthquake, the Indian Embassy in Doha has urged all Indians in Qatar to adhere to the guidelines issued by Qatari authorities. Residents are advised to stay in safe locations and avoid going out unless absolutely necessary.

As a precautionary measure, Qatar airspace remains closed, and flight operations are temporarily suspended. This decision has significant implications for travel and logistics in the region, especially for those planning to exit Qatar.

The Ministry of Interior in Qatar has announced an extension of all categories of entry visas that have expired or are about to expire for a period of one month. This extension aims to alleviate some of the pressures faced by residents during this uncertain time.

For Indian nationals in need of urgent exit from Qatar, the Ministry has provided a route through the Salwa land border crossing to Saudi Arabia. Additionally, Indian nationals holding US, UK, or Schengen visas can obtain visas on arrival in Saudi Arabia, facilitating their movement in case of emergencies.

The current security situation in Qatar has led to advisories for residents, emphasizing the importance of staying informed and prepared. The Indian Embassy continues to monitor the situation closely and will provide updates as necessary.

Details remain unconfirmed regarding the extent of damage caused by the earthquake in Jammu and Kashmir, but initial reports indicate that it has raised concerns among residents and officials alike.

As the situation develops, both the Indian Embassy and Qatari authorities are expected to issue further statements to ensure the safety and well-being of all affected individuals.

Residents are encouraged to remain vigilant and follow official channels for updates on the earthquake’s impact and related security measures.
